If you have accepted your offer to DVT, DVTA or CVAOA, proof of an adequate titre against rabies is a requirement for continuation of study within the CVAOA, DVT and DVTA programs.

You will be required to obtain immunization and provide documentation of an adequate antibody titre before September in your first year of study.

The process to obtain your immunization and titre draws can be lengthy and it is recommended that you begin this process as soon as you have accepted your seat in the program. This will enable you to begin participating in hands-on activities as early as September of your first year.

If you do not obtain your rabies immunization and/or titre draws ahead of beginning the program, it will delay your eligibility to participate in hands-on activities with live animals that are required by the program.

Further information will be provided upon acceptance of your program.
